India allows eligible manufacturers to defer customs duty payments from April 1; aims to boost liquidity and exports

Eligible importers can now defer customs duty payments on imported goods. This initiative aims to boost working capital for businesses. The facility will be available from April 1, 2026, to March 31, 2028.

What changes in India’s new GDP series with 2022-23 as base year?

India’s Statistics Ministry has released a new GDP series. The base year is now 2022-23, replacing the older 2011-12. This update uses new data sources to better reflect the current economy. The ministry will also release back series data soon.…

DGGI uncovers ₹593-crore fake invoice racket; mastermind held in Bengaluru

Officials have uncovered a massive Rs 593 crore fake invoice scam. The Directorate General of GST Intelligence arrested the alleged mastermind in Bengaluru. The syndicate issued invoices without supplying goods or services. This facilitated fraudulent claims of Input Tax Credit.…
